Transaction 5180a713758667860cd2eacc8e41d9f3d02af259e2e640c16d4039a72c8c5c11

2 Input
1 Outputs
  • 5180a713758667860cd2eacc8e41d9f3d02af259e2e640c16d4039a72c8c5c11:0
  • value  332280
    address  3KuwrbZTVvLu2FayfEyr9X3pz3dPTVs6aT